mirror of
https://github.com/ZDoom/qzdoom.git
synced 2024-11-11 23:32:04 +00:00
Merge branch 'master' of https://github.com/rheit/zdoom
This commit is contained in:
commit
017c919f39
3 changed files with 8 additions and 4 deletions
|
@ -4795,10 +4795,7 @@ AActor *P_SpawnMapThing (FMapThing *mthing, int position)
|
||||||
|
|
||||||
// Set various UDMF options
|
// Set various UDMF options
|
||||||
if (mthing->alpha != -1)
|
if (mthing->alpha != -1)
|
||||||
{
|
|
||||||
DPrintf("Setting alpha to %f", FIXED2FLOAT(mthing->alpha));
|
|
||||||
mobj->alpha = mthing->alpha;
|
mobj->alpha = mthing->alpha;
|
||||||
}
|
|
||||||
if (mthing->RenderStyle != STYLE_Count)
|
if (mthing->RenderStyle != STYLE_Count)
|
||||||
mobj->RenderStyle = (ERenderStyle)mthing->RenderStyle;
|
mobj->RenderStyle = (ERenderStyle)mthing->RenderStyle;
|
||||||
if (mthing->scaleX)
|
if (mthing->scaleX)
|
||||||
|
|
|
@ -1764,6 +1764,9 @@ void P_LoadThings (MapData * map)
|
||||||
mti[i].Conversation = 0;
|
mti[i].Conversation = 0;
|
||||||
mti[i].SkillFilter = MakeSkill(flags);
|
mti[i].SkillFilter = MakeSkill(flags);
|
||||||
mti[i].ClassFilter = 0xffff; // Doom map format doesn't have class flags so spawn for all player classes
|
mti[i].ClassFilter = 0xffff; // Doom map format doesn't have class flags so spawn for all player classes
|
||||||
|
mti[i].RenderStyle = STYLE_Count;
|
||||||
|
mti[i].alpha = -1;
|
||||||
|
mti[i].health = 1;
|
||||||
flags &= ~MTF_SKILLMASK;
|
flags &= ~MTF_SKILLMASK;
|
||||||
mti[i].flags = (short)((flags & 0xf) | 0x7e0);
|
mti[i].flags = (short)((flags & 0xf) | 0x7e0);
|
||||||
if (gameinfo.gametype == GAME_Strife)
|
if (gameinfo.gametype == GAME_Strife)
|
||||||
|
@ -1837,6 +1840,10 @@ void P_LoadThings2 (MapData * map)
|
||||||
mti[i].flags &= ~(MTF_SKILLMASK|MTF_CLASS_MASK);
|
mti[i].flags &= ~(MTF_SKILLMASK|MTF_CLASS_MASK);
|
||||||
mti[i].Conversation = 0;
|
mti[i].Conversation = 0;
|
||||||
mti[i].gravity = FRACUNIT;
|
mti[i].gravity = FRACUNIT;
|
||||||
|
mti[i].RenderStyle = STYLE_Count;
|
||||||
|
mti[i].alpha = -1;
|
||||||
|
mti[i].health = 1;
|
||||||
|
mti[i].fillcolor = mti[i].scaleX = mti[i].scaleY = mti[i].score = 0;
|
||||||
}
|
}
|
||||||
delete[] mtp;
|
delete[] mtp;
|
||||||
}
|
}
|
||||||
|
|
|
@ -240,5 +240,5 @@ enum
|
||||||
//
|
//
|
||||||
ML_PASSTHROUGH = -1,
|
ML_PASSTHROUGH = -1,
|
||||||
ML_TRANSLUCENT = -2,
|
ML_TRANSLUCENT = -2,
|
||||||
ML_TRANSPARENT = -3,
|
ML_TRANSPARENT = -3
|
||||||
}
|
}
|
Loading…
Reference in a new issue